What is the level of difficulty in changing an engine computer and are there special tools needed?

Level of difficulty is simple, no special tools, the only thing is just like with your home computer be ware of static electricity.

Location if you don't already know is left side front of engine compartment.

I'm going to break this down b/c I don't see your problems being related. I'm assuming the "liftgate open" light problem is intermitent. I would try liberally spraying the latch assemblies down with some type of spray lubricant and working the hatch and doors a few times. The ajar switches are inside the doors attached to the latches and are prone to sticking. I don't recomend using WD-40 or any other type of "rust breaker" for this. They are corrosive and can make the problem worse.
On your door locks. My thought is you have a lock/unlock switch that is defective and from body vibration may be trying to lock itself. As a rule, these switches are pretty sensitive.
Your performance issue. You can have a shop hook the vehicle up to a perfornance diagnostic unit, but I think you'll find it's just the "nature of the beast". They are not known for excessive horsepower. Hope this helps.

My oem brain needs replaced, can I buy a used one or does it need to be new
Was this
answer
helpful?
Yes
No
Tuesday, August 11th, 2020 AT 6:23 PM (Merged)
Tiny
CARADIODOC
  • MECHANIC
  • 33,689 POSTS
A used one is a bad idea if your vehicle does not have the factory anti-theft system. If it does, you can use any computer. If the one you get isn't programmed for anti-theft, it will learn that from the Body Computer the first time you turn on the ignition switch, then work normally. If your vehicle doesn't have it but the used computer you get does, it will teach that programming to the Body Computer. At that point the engine won't start because both computers will be waiting for a disarm signal that is never coming. At that point you will need to replace both computers at the same time with ones without anti-theft programming.
